Is there a better, more concise way to specify those config options? ---- >8 ---- Suppose a user configured a local branch to track an upstream branch by a different name or didn't set an upstream branch at all. In these cases, issuing 'git pull' without specifying a remote repository or refspec can be dangerous. In the first case, 'git pull --rebase' could rewrite published history. In the second, 'git pull' without argument will fail. Modify 'git push's non-fast-forward advice to account for these cases. Instruct users who push a non-fast-forward update to their current branch to 'git pull ' when the branch is untracked or tracks to a different repo or refspec then the one they specified. Otherwise, instruct users to 'git pull'. Make both types of advice configurable, so that users who disable one won't disable the other on accident. Finally, offer users who configure a branch for octopus merges, i.e. where 'branch->merge_nr > 1', the simple 'git pull' advice.
